1 Syria The ’Al Hadath’ TV reported that the Israeli Air Force attacked the command post of the Shia organization ’Hezbollah’, allied to the Syrian army. The attacks were carried out in the Syrian province of Quneitra, 40 kilometers south of Damascus. There was no information about the casualties among the ’Hezbollah’. 2 The USA The Russian Embassy in the USA commented on the recent report of the Inspector General of the US Defense Department. The report claimed that the actions of the Russian military in north-east of Syria violate the deconflicting mechanism. "The US military presence in Syria is illegal. The USA don’t have any rights to criticize the legitimate actions of the Russian troops, operating in Syria by the invitation of the Syrian government" - the Russian embassy stated on Twitter. 3 Armenia The Russian Foreign Minister, Sergei Lavrov, met with the Armenian Foreign Minister, Ara Ayvazyan. The ministers noted that the situation in Nagorno-Karabakh got significantly better. Ara Ayvazyan noted that the presence of the Russian peacekeepers in Nagorno-Karabakh prevented the further violence against the locals. Ara Ayvazyan added that the involvement of the international organizations in the reconstruction of Karabakh shouldn’t be politicized. He underlined that the main issue is still the return of all Armenian PoWs, held by Azerbaijan. 4 The USA - Afghanistan The Pentagon spokesman John Kirby announced that the US military will be able to continue to provide some support to the Afghan military after the US troops leave Afghanistan. According to him, the commander of the US and NATO forces in Afghanistan, Lieutenant-General Scott Miller, considers the possibility of the on-going support for the Afghan military in a way Scott Miller considers it necessary. John Kirby refused to give any details. 5 Ukraine The US State Secretary, Anthony Blinken, has arrived in Kiev to meet with the Ukrainian President, Vladimyr Zelensky. The parties discussed the ’Nord Stream 2’ gas pipeline, the conflict in Donbass and Crimea. Vladimir Zelenskyy stated that after the negotiations he thanked the USA for the anti-Russian sanctions. During the meeting in Kiev, the parties discussed in detail the issues of the security in the Black and Azov Seas. Vladimir Zelenskiy believes that Russia maintains a large military presence on the border with Ukraine. In his opinion, it means the presence of the threat to Kiev. 6 the EU The EU has invited the USA, Canada and Norway to join the military program ’Permanent Structured Security and Defense Cooperation’. The program is aimed at the enhancement of the operational capabilities for the deployment of forces. The decision was taken in Brussels, during a meeting of the EU Council, at the level of defense ministers. According to the head of the EU diplomacy, Josep Borrell, "the experience of these countries will contribute to the implementation of the project. At the same time, it will also increase the mobility of the military forces within the EU, and beyond". Constantine Reztsov, specially for the ANNA NEWS.
